Was it babyplum who did the halloween cake? It's brilliant and way undercharged at £20! It's so easy to register as self employed and get approved by the EHO, then you can charge real prices!
Yeah it was me. Thank you!
It was massively undercharged at just £20 but i only let her give me the cost of all the materials because i didn't want to get into trouble for making profit whilst not being registered.
I do plan to register as self employed and get approved by the EHO but there is a big hurdle to pass first. I live in a privately rented house and i can't see them agreeing to it unfortunately. I'm still going to ask but reckon my chances are slim to none.I'm FINALLY debt free! You can use sugarpaste with either tylo powder or gum trag added, you only need a teaspoon to 250g of sugarpaste. It works just the same as flower paste but a lot cheaper. You do need to leave it overnight if possible but I have used it after a few hours and it's been alright.
Thanks to the advice on this thread i have recently being using gum trag with sugarpaste for modelling. Before i was spending an absolute fortune on flower paste. I now actually prefer sugarpaste with gum trag added. I just add enough to made it set hard but it is still really soft to work with. Fab!!!I'm FINALLY debt free!
